Cogentin: Does blurred vision go away with time

Posted by Tomatheus on September 27, 2010, at 19:02:48

I am wondering if anyone with experience on Cogentin (benztropine) can tell me whether or not the side effect of blurred vision gets better with time. I'd rather have a tremor than blurred vision, so I'm probably going to discontinue the medication unless I have some reason to believe that the blurred vision will become less severe.

I got blurred vision from cogentin. Its not as bad on a lowered dose, so I take half the prescribed dose. I have not realy noticed the blurry getting any better and I've been on it for 3 years or so. It does not bother me much so I still take it. I was on geodon once and that made my vision so blurry it was imposible to see. Had to stop taking it. Currently I take 1mg cogentin a day, split in half.
